INTERPRO VINCIAL NEWS

[P_.-t Press Association),

Auckland, January 13. The steamer Oreti has been sold for £600 and goes to Queensland.

The temperance meeting has resolved to reject tbe proposals from tho Licensed Victuallers' Association for a compromise over the licensing eleotions, and to appoint a onmm.-tee to the elections on tbe old programme, viz., ten o'olock dosing, no upstair bats, no increase of licenses.

The President of the Chamber of Commerca ba. convened a meeting to arrange to secure representation at the Melbourne Exhibition.

Punbdin, January 13. In the Divorce Oo nrt to-day a deoree nisi was granted In the esse of Brad more v Bradmoro and Galbralth. Petitioner, the husband, was a storekeeper at Lurosden, and co-respondent was his partner. On discovering his wife's Infidelity petitioner bought out his partner. He re* fused to take proceedings at the time, as It would have enabled his wife to marry the oo respondent.
